A Novel Shrinkage Estimator of the Covariance Matrix for Hierarchical Time Series
摘要
Reconciling hierarchical forecasts requires estimating the covariance matrix of the residuals, usually done by shrinking the off-diagonal elements of the sample covariance matrix. We propose a novel Double Shrinkage estimator (DS), which incorporates conditional dependence information suggested by the hierarchical structure. To validate these dependency assumptions, we analyze real datasets. Additionally, we evaluate the effectiveness of DS both in covariance matrix estimation and in forecast reconciliation.
